Mahwah, NJ - The men's tennis team suffered an 8-1 loss earlier this afternoon to the Roadrunners of Ramapo College. In defeat, Hunter's record moves to 3-3 overall and remain at 1-2 in league action.
The duo of
Nicholas Caicedo and
Anil Singh were the only pair to come away with a win after defeating their opponents, James Jackson and Alex Dehner, 8-6 at third doubles.
Christopher Popovic and
Jairo Baquero Molina fell at top flight doubles, 8-3 while
Justin Pazmino and
Kenneth Del Cid lost 8-1.
Molina and Pazmino were defeated in #2 and #4 singles respectively by identical scores of 4-6 and 1-6. In two close matches, Caicedo played Matthew Doran to a 5-7 and 3-6 loss at #3 singles while
Raymond Len pushed his opponent to the brink but fell 5-7, 5-7 at #6 singles.
Up next, the Hawks will take on Lehman College in the Bronx on Wednesday, April 20 at 3:30pm.
